<div class="header">
<div class="subTitle">org.apache.river.mercury</div>
<h2 title="Interface EventLog" class="title">Interface EventLog</h2>
</div>
<div class="contentContainer">
<div class="description">
<ul class="blockList">
<li class="blockList">
<dl>
<dt>All Known Implementing Classes:</dt>
<dd><a href="../../../../org/apache/river/mercury/PersistentEventLog.html" title="class in org.apache.river.mercury">PersistentEventLog</a>, <a href="../../../../org/apache/river/mercury/TransientEventLog.html" title="class in org.apache.river.mercury">TransientEventLog</a></dd>
</dl>
<hr>
<br>
<pre>interface <span class="typeNameLabel">EventLog</span></pre>
<div class="block">Interface implemented by event storage objects.
This class encapsulates the details of reading/writing events from/to
some underlying persistence mechanism.
This interface makes certain assumptions. First, the <tt>next</tt> and
<tt>remove</tt> methods are intended to be called in pairs. If
<tt>remove</tt> is not called, then subsequent calls to <tt>next</tt>
will attempt to return the same object. Calling <tt>remove</tt>
essentially advances the read pointer to the next object, if any.
Second, if any <tt>IOExceptions</tt> are encountered during the reading
or writing of an event the associated read/write pointer is advanced
past the offending event. This means that events can be lost if I/O
errors are encountered.</div>

<ul class="blockList">
<li class="blockList">
<h4>next</h4>
<pre><a href="../../../../net/jini/core/event/RemoteEvent.html" title="class in net.jini.core.event">RemoteEvent</a>&nbsp;next()
throws <a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/io/IOException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.io">IOException</a>,
<a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/ClassNotFoundException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">ClassNotFoundException</a></pre>
<div class="block">Return the next <tt>RemoteEvent</tt> to be read. Note that
<tt>next</tt> is meant to be used in conjunction with
<tt>remove</tt>. Subsequent calls to <tt>next</tt> will
return the same event until <tt>remove</tt> is called, which
actually updates the read pointer to the next event (indicating
that the previously read event was successfully processed).</div>
<dl>
<dt><span class="throwsLabel">Throws:</span></dt>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/io/IOException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.io">IOException</a></code> - if an I/O error occurs</dd>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/ClassNotFoundException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">ClassNotFoundException</a></code> - if a class for the serialized
object could not be found</dd>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/util/NoSuchElementException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.util">NoSuchElementException</a></code> - if no event is available</dd>
</dl>

<ul class="blockList">
<li class="blockList">
<h4>readAhead</h4>
<pre><a href="../../../../org/apache/river/mercury/RemoteEventData.html" title="class in org.apache.river.mercury">RemoteEventData</a>[]&nbsp;readAhead(int&nbsp;maxEvents)
throws <a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/io/IOException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.io">IOException</a>,
<a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/ClassNotFoundException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">ClassNotFoundException</a></pre>
<div class="block">Return an array of <tt>RemoteEventData</tt> with a limit of
<tt>maxEvents</tt> elements. Note that
<tt>readAhead</tt> is meant to be used in conjunction with
<tt>moveAhead</tt>. Subsequent calls to <tt>readAhead</tt> with
the same argument value will return the same set of events until
<tt>moveAhead</tt> is called, which
actually updates the read pointer to the next unread event (indicating
that the previously read events were successfully processed).</div>
<dl>
<dt><span class="paramLabel">Parameters:</span></dt>
<dd><code>maxEvents</code> - maximum number of events/elements to return</dd>
<dt><span class="throwsLabel">Throws:</span></dt>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/io/IOException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.io">IOException</a></code> - if an I/O error occurs</dd>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/ClassNotFoundException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">ClassNotFoundException</a></code> - if a class for the serialized
object could not be found</dd>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/util/NoSuchElementException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.util">NoSuchElementException</a></code> - if no event is available</dd>
</dl>
</li>
</ul>
<a name="moveAhead-java.lang.Object-">
<!-- -->
</a>
<ul class="blockList">
<li class="blockList">
<h4>moveAhead</h4>
<pre>void&nbsp;moveAhead(<a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/Object.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">Object</a>&nbsp;cookie)
throws <a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/io/IOException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.io">IOException</a></pre>
<div class="block">Effectively removes the last set of read events from the log.
It does this by advancing the read pointer to the
next available event after the event associated with the provided
cookie object.</div>
<dl>
<dt><span class="paramLabel">Parameters:</span></dt>
<dd><code>cookie</code> - object associated with event to read past. This object
should have been obtained from a call to
<code>getCookie()</code> on a <code>RemoteEventData</code> object
obtained from a call to <code>readAhead</code> on this event log.</dd>
<dt><span class="throwsLabel">Throws:</span></dt>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/io/IOException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.io">IOException</a></code> - if there was a problem advancing the read pointer.</dd>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/NullPointerException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">NullPointerException</a></code> - if <code>cookie</code> is null.</dd>
<dd><code><a href="http://docs.oracle.com/javase/6/docs/api/java/lang/ClassCastException.html?is-external=true" title="class or interface in java.lang">ClassCastException</a></code> - if <code>cookie</code>
is not an expected type.</dd>
</dl>
